  • Abstract
    In this paper, a novel tree-shaped antenna with reconfigurable radiation pattern is proposed. The proposed antenna is simulated by the full-wave electromagnetic simulator. From the results of the simulation, it can be seen that its input impedance bandwidth is 34% (4.46 GHz-6.29 GHz). By controlling the states of switches, the radiation patterns of the proposed antenna are reconfigured. The antenna can be used in modern wireless communication systems.
